Apostrophes and italian spell-check
All the words with the apostrophe are seen as errors, but only with this kind of apostrophe: ’.
![]() Apostrophes are very common in italian language, so I always get a huge list of errors. I tried to replace ’ with ', but apostrophes are used also in non-text parts and sometimes it's a mess... Is it possibile to fix this? ![]() |

Can you open a bug report and I will look into it when I have some time. It may be that ICU, the library calibre uses to break text into words is breaking words at that kind of apostrophe.

![]() 1) The program, which the normally does not touch. Updates overwrite this 2) USER settings (preferences), where user additions and overrides DO get placed. Survives updates and simple uninstalls 3)Libraries (1 or more), where custom columns,and other Per Library items are kept (metadata.db and BOOKS ) Never deleted after creation without direct user action Preferences: Miscellaneous: Open Calibre Configuration Directory (Button): The dictionaries folder is what you want |
